>I am using an application framework similar to the sample to launch my forms with the launchform method from the application object:
> oapp.launchform("mjrdetail")
>
>Within the form I do:
> omjrsrch = CREATE("mjrsrchfrm")
> omjrsrch.show()
>
>If the class mjrsrchfrm is modal, it shows and becomes active, but the mjrdetail form remains on top -- it won't go behind. If the class mjrsrchfrm is modeless, it just flashes up, then disappears.

What is the setting of the Always On Top property? You also need a READ EVENTS to keep the form from flashing.
